JavaScript 是一種面向對象的腳本語言,廣泛應用于前端 Web 開發中。在 JavaScript 的數據類型中,字符型與整型都是常見的數值類型。本文將重點介紹 JavaScript 中的字符型與整型,并通過一些例子來方便讀者更好地理解這兩種數據類型的用法和區別。
字符類型表示單個字符,使用單引號('')或雙引號("")括起來。例如:
var str1 = 'a'; var str2 = "Hello World!";
在 JavaScript 中,字符型的數據是不可改變的,即一旦被創建,就無法改變其值。例如:
var str3 = "JavaScript"; str3[0] = 'j'; console.log(str3); // 輸出 JavaScript
在上面的例子中,盡管我們試圖把字符串 str3 的第一個字符從大寫字母 J 改為小寫字母 j,但實際上并沒有任何變化。
整型數據可以通過直接書寫數字得到。例如:
var num1 = 123; var num2 = -456;
除了常規數字之外,在 JavaScript 中還有一種叫做 NaN(Not a Number)的數據類型,表示不是數字的值。
var num3 = NaN; var str4 = "Hello"; console.log(num3 == str4); // 輸出 false(NaN 不等于任何數據類型)
使用 typeof 操作符可以獲得變量的類型,例如:
var str5 = "JavaScript"; var num4 = 123; console.log(typeof str5); // 輸出 string console.log(typeof num4); // 輸出 number
總之,在使用 JavaScript 中的字符型或整型數據類型時,應該注意其變量的不可變性和數據類型的正確識別。
上一篇css人物模型使用教程